WebFall. Apples are ready to for you to pick in the fall! Apples fill up with sugar in fall. This makes them sweet and yummy. Some sugar stays in the tree. This sugar is for the new buds that will turn into apples next Summer. When it is colder, the leaves fall off. The baby apple buds stay on the tree. They will grow after winter. WebAug 15, 2024 · The winter months, approximately November through March, are the dormant months for trees and most plants. With a few exceptions, these colder months are the best time to prune the majority of trees. Here are the reasons why: There is better visibility when pruning during the dormant season due to the lack of leaves.

WebMar 16, 2024 · During dormancy, a tree’s metabolism, or internal processes, slow down. The tree doesn’t consume as much energy, and it will stop growing. By doing this, it can conserve energy to stay alive during the cold winter. The tree will also begin to change how it deals with water within its tissues. WebSep 13, 2024 · Soil pH: 5.5 to 6.5.
